Let me clarify\u2026I just re-created something known as \u201cPotty Kits\u201d\u009d for my library system. I say re-created, because when I worked in Oregon, my friend and fellow librarian Laura in Hillsboro came up with this wonderful idea &#8212; put materials on potty training into a bag and circulate them. The Potty Kits are so incredibly popular that they are never on the shelf. So, get yourself a canvas bag (or waterproof is even better, something that wipes off easily), and make those Potty Kits. Ours have been available for 2 weeks now and not a single one is on the shelf. <\/font><\/p>\n<p><font face=\"Tahoma\">What, you may ask, is in a Potty Kit? The ones I just created have 5 picture books, a DVD, and a parent book. Of course the kits contain <em>Everyone Poops<\/em> by Gomi, and a new title that I think is not only cute, but may soon be a perennial favourite, <em>No More Diapers for Ducky<\/em>, by Bernette G. Ford. This book features a little piggy who cannot come out to play because he is sitting on the potty, reading, and a little duck in a very fuzzy diaper. I also included a Sesame Street board book, <em>Too Big for Diapers<\/em>, and another board book, <em>Potty Time<\/em>\u00a0 by Bettina Paterson. The DVD is <em>Potty Power, <\/em>which features lots of songs and little vignettes on using the potty, plus a very saccharin story about a princess and her potty. For parents, there\u2019s <em>The Potty Training Answer Book<\/em> by Karen Deerwester. <\/font><\/p>\n<p><font face=\"Tahoma\">\u00a0<\/font><font face=\"Tahoma\">But the book and CD combo that started it all for me here in Nova Scotia is <em>Tinkle Tinkle Little Tot: the toilet training songbook<strong>,<\/strong> <\/em>by <em>\u00a0<\/em>Bruce Lansky &amp; Richard (is that your real name?) Pottle. Who can resist such hits as \u201cThe Pee Pee Dance\u201d\u009d and \u201cThe Tushy Pushy,\u201d\u009d both sung to the tune of the Hokey Pokey, and of course, \u201cItsy-Bitsy Poo-Poo,\u201d\u009d sung to the tune of that famous spider song. I saw this book in amongst the items for sale in the staff lunchroom, and bought 5 copies (later we purchased 7 more so that all our branches would have a Potty Kit). <\/font><font face=\"Tahoma\">\u00a0<\/font><\/p>\n<p><font face=\"Tahoma\">You have to understand about the lunchroom sales.
